Tho songs of simpler days are sung
it wasn't simpler being young
though to some its so, I guess

a child lost in a crowded house
found it safest being a little mouse
and then cleaning up the mess.

a teen with all the angst inside
who went along just for the ride
not caring what was best

an adult with a child to raise
no child support and little praise
yet she rose above the rest

I'm older now and looking back
at how I once took up the slack
and always rode the crest

the house is empty 'cept for me
most bills are paid; my time is free
with too much time to rest!

Ahead of me, I hope
are simpler days.
